The Sovereignty of God

"The earth is the Lord's, and the fulness thereof; the world, and they that dwell therein." Psalm 24:1 Once the ownership is established, we shouldn't have any trouble with obedience. "Ye are not your own..." We have been purchased not with gold or silver, but by the precious blood of Christ.
"Hath not my hand made all these things?" Acts 7:50 So little of our lives revolve around Him, who created us, and the world that we live in. So much depends on our attitude toward Him and what we do with the Saviour.
"Turn ye not unto idols, nor make to yourselves molten gods: I am the Lord your God." Leviticus 19:4 Anything that is put ahead of God will be left behind. "Thou shalt worship the Lord thy God and him only shalt thou serve."
"For of him, and through him, and to him, are all things: to whom be glory for ever. Amen." Romans 11:36 Life was made to revolve around God, and when it doesn't, we run into reverses.
"Ah Lord God! behold, thou hast made the heaven and the earth by thy great power and stretched out arm, and there is nothing too hard for thee." Jeremiah 32:17 God can do anything, and without Him, we can do nothing.
"For by him were all things created, that are in heaven, and that are in earth, visible and invisible, whether they be thrones, or dominions, or principalities, or powers: all things were created by him, and for him: And he is before all things, and by him all things consist." Colossians 1:16, 17 God has a copyright on all creations. Man merely makes the discovery that after all is said and done, he belongs to Him.
"The earth is the Lord's and the fulness thereof; the world, and they that dwell therein." Psalm 24:1 This just about settles it for God. Happy is the man who recognizes who holds the whole world in the palm of His hand.
"...They shall know that I am the Lord." Ezekiel 28:23 God has a way of making Himself known and heard. "Seek ye the Lord while he may be found, call ye upon him while he is near."
"For as the heavens are higher than the earth, so are my ways higher than your ways, and my thoughts than your thoughts." Isaiah 55:9 This does not mean that God is out of reach, but only that many times His reasoning is different than ours. Don't spend a lot of time trying to figure God out; just release your faith in humble obedience to His will and way.
"Known unto God are all his works from the beginning of the world." Acts 15:18 Never mind if we can't figure everything out, so long as we know that our faithful Creator has everything in control. "Underneath are the everlasting arms." "Trust and obey."
"And the Lord said unto Moses, Rise up early in the morning, and stand before Pharaoh, and say unto him, Thus saith the Lord God of the Hebrews, Let my people go, that they may serve me. For I will at this time send all my plagues upon thine heart, and upon thy servants, and upon thy people; that thou mayest know that there is none like me in all the earth." Exodus 9:13,14 The Lord has a way of getting the attention of those who are aggravating His people...and no one will doubt that He has spoken.
"Know ye not that ye are the temple of God, and that the Spirit of God dwelleth in you? If any man defile the temple of God, him shall God destroy; for the temple of God is holy, which temple are ye." I Corinthians 3: 16,17 Man is the property of God and He will not forever tolerate trespassing.
"Now unto him that is able to do exceeding abundantly above all that we ask or think, according to the power that worketh in us." Ephesians 3:20 No one can look at this and limit God. "For with God nothing shall be impossible." "I am the Lord, the God of all flesh...Is there anything too hard for me?"

"O come, let us worship and bow down: let us kneel before the Lord our maker." Psalm 95:6 Worship is more than sound. It is an act! It is a bowing of our wills and ways, a surrender to Him. We must not make the mistake of worshipping a cause, another Christian or even the Church. All the glory is due to God and must go to Him. Praise Him!
"Let all the earth fear the Lord: let all the inhabitants of the world stand in awe of him." Psalm 33:8 We need but to look around us to know that there is a greater power above us. The need of the hour is for the created to have more respect for the Creator.
"Know ye that the Lord he is God: it is he that hath made us, and not we ourselves; we are his people and the sheep of his pasture." Psalm 100:3 The strain of life and the sting of death are removed when we come to sit at the feet of the dear Shepherd. Jesus said, "I am the good shepherd: the good shepherd giveth his life for the sheep."
"Can any hide himself in secret places that I shall not see him? saith the Lord. Do not I fill heaven and earth? saith the Lord." Jeremiah 23:24 God is everywhere, all powerful, and He loves you.
